Bulls Have Upper Hand in Run-Up to India Election, History Shows
- Nifty has risen ahead of polls in each of past five elections
- Weak coalition outcome is key risk for market: Morgan Stanley
The Nifty has climbed in the six months leading to the vote in each of the past five elections, posting an average 16% return during the period, data compiled by Bloomberg show.
